Irene Adjan
Irene Adjan is a long-time member of the South Florida regional theatre community. She has been seen at PBD in The House Of Blue Leaves, The Night of the Iguana, Buried Cities (developmental production, The Dramaworkshop), Benefactors, and The Smell of the Kill. Notable appearances include Funny Girl (New Vista Theatre Company, Parker Playhouse, Actors’ Playhouse); Indecent, The Dead, Adding Machine, In the Next Room or the vibrator play, Casa Valentina (GableStage); Detroit, Assassins, Moscow (Zoetic Stage); Summer Shorts 2017, 2014, 2013, 2012, 2007, 2002 and Winter Shorts 2018 (City Theatre); Les Misérables, Annie, The Music Man (Maltz Jupiter Theatre); Finding Mona Lisa, Ragtime, Joseph and the Amazing Technicolor Dreamcoat, 1776, The Full Monty (Actors' Playhouse); Mame (The Wick). A proud member of Actors' Equity Association, Irene is the vice-chair of the South Florida Equity Liaison Committee. She is an 11-time Carbonell Award nominee, and has won the award three times.
